Taylor Swift to appear on 'The Voice' as coach

Singer Taylor Swift will be offering presentation and technique advice to aspiring pop stars on the seventh season of TV show "The Voice".

NBC has confirmed that Swift will be a mentor for three episodes on the singing reality show, reports contactmusic.com.

The network has also announced that she'll be a "key adviser" during the Knockout Rounds.

Presenter Carson Daly made the announcement Friday, saying: "Seven-time Grammy winner Taylor Swift is going to act as the sole mentor for all of our teams during the Knockout Round. We're happy to have her."

The 24-year-old will now join fellow newcomers Pharrell Williams and Gwen Stefani, as well as "The Voice" veterans Blake Shelton and Maroon 5's lead singer Adam Levine.
